Safest LGBTQ+ Travel Destinations in Europe
Europe leads the world in LGBTQ+ rights and safety. With 22 countries offering full marriage equality and comprehensive anti-discrimination protections, Europe is the safest continent for LGBTQ+ travelers. This guide ranks the top 20 destinations.
Top 10 European LGBTQ+ Destinations
1. Malta
The ILGA-Europe #1 ranked country for LGBTQ+ rights five years running. Marriage equality since 2017, strong anti-discrimination laws, and a growing Pride celebration in Valletta.
2. Spain
[Spain](/laender/spanien) legalized same-sex marriage in 2005 — the third country in the world. Madrid's Chueca neighborhood and Barcelona's Eixample are iconic LGBTQ+ districts. Madrid Pride attracts 2+ million people.
3. Netherlands
The world's pioneer — first country to legalize same-sex marriage (2001). Amsterdam's Pride on the canals is unforgettable. Dutch society is deeply accepting.
4. Portugal
[Portugal](/laender/portugal) has marriage equality (2010), a constitutional ban on discrimination, and Lisbon Pride is fantastic. Porto and the Algarve are equally welcoming.
5. Belgium
Marriage equality since 2003. Brussels may be understated but has an excellent LGBTQ+ scene, and Antwerp hosts vibrant Pride events.
6. Denmark
The first country with registered partnerships (1989). Copenhagen is cozy, safe, and hosts WorldPride 2026.
7. Norway
Marriage equality since 2009. Oslo Pride is held in June, and the entire country is welcoming and progressive.
8. Sweden
Marriage equality since 2009. Stockholm Pride is one of Europe's largest. Swedish society is deeply egalitarian.
9. Germany
[Germany](/laender/deutschland) legalized marriage equality in 2017. Berlin's Schöneberg district is legendary, and Cologne hosts Germany's largest Pride (Christopher Street Day).
10. Iceland
Consistently ranked the world's most egalitarian society. Reykjavik Pride is intimate and joyful. Same-sex marriage since 2010.
Rising Stars: Eastern Europe
11. Slovenia
First post-Yugoslav country with marriage equality (2022). Ljubljana is charming and increasingly progressive.
12. Estonia
First Baltic country with marriage equality (2024). Tallinn has a small but vibrant scene.
13. Czech Republic
Registered partnerships since 2006, marriage equality under discussion. Prague is Central Europe's LGBTQ+ capital.
Countries Requiring Caution
Poland
Conservative government but changing. Warsaw and Kraków have LGBTQ+ scenes, but rural areas can be unwelcoming. Avoid public displays of affection outside major cities.
Hungary
Government actively hostile to LGBTQ+ rights. Budapest Pride still happens but under tension. Use discretion outside Budapest.
Russia
**Not recommended.** The "LGBTQ+ propaganda" law makes any public LGBTQ+ expression illegal. Avoid.

Safety at Borders
Within Schengen, there are **no border checks** between member countries. Your relationship status in one EU country is recognized across the bloc.

FAQ
Which European country is safest for LGBTQ+ travelers?
Malta ranks #1 on ILGA-Europe's annual review. Spain, Netherlands, and Portugal are also exceptionally safe and welcoming.
Is Eastern Europe safe for LGBTQ+ travelers?
Slovenia, Estonia, and Czech Republic are increasingly safe. Poland and Hungary require more caution. Russia should be avoided.
Where is the best Pride in Europe?
Madrid Pride is Europe's largest and most spectacular, but Amsterdam's canal Pride and Berlin's Christopher Street Day are equally iconic.
